Lucas County Commissioner Harry Barlos has been elected first vice-president of the County Commissioners' Association of Ohio.
Mr. Barlos, who is the second vice-president this year, will assume his post in January. He was elected this week during meetings in Columbus.
The position is the second-highest leadership post in the association, which represents the legislative interests of the 88 county governments in Ohio.
Mr. Barlos also will serve as the chairman of the association's home-rule committee.
